1965 Gibson ES-335 TDC electric guitar in cherry finish.
Cosmetic Condition: Good condition overall - various minor nicks, chips, dents & dings; light surface scratches & light weather checking.
Neck: Slender profile mahogany neck with nicely aged, cream-colored binding. Dark rosewood fingerboard with pearloid block inlays. Frets are in great shape with no wear. The original tuners have been replaced with Grover Rotomatics, but the originals are included with the guitar & no extra screw holes were added. The truss rod cover does not appear to be original. 1 9/16" nut width; 24 3/4" scale length.
Body: Double bound, semi-hollow maple body with dual F-holes. Trapeze tailpiece with ABR-1 bridge & adjustable nylon saddles; 4-ply black pickguard.
Pickups: Gibson Pat No. humbuckers. Bridge - 7.27K ohms; Neck - 7.30K ohms. Dual volume & tone controls with 'witch hat' knobs; 3-way toggle switch.
Playability / Sound: Nice, low action; smooth playing neck; killer humbucker tones!
Case: Original hardshell case included.
